Common Electrical Problems in Zephyrhills North

Zephyrhills North electrical service mirrors the Zephyrhills Duke/WREC boundary complexity but adds Crystal Springs Road subdivision stock where parcel-level utility confirmation is a mandatory first step β€” HALOFIX electrical Heroes resolve this before scheduling any service-entrance or panel work in this Pasco County community.

  • Zephyrhills North in Pasco County shares the Duke Energy Florida and WREC territory boundary with adjacent Zephyrhills β€” HALOFIX electrical Heroes confirm the serving utility by parcel before any permit filing, as boundary-edge parcels in this subdivision can fall under either authority.

  • Federal Pacific Electric Stab-Lok panels in Zephyrhills North's older residential sections trigger Citizens Insurance non-renewal β€” documented replacement under the correct Duke or WREC permit authority with NOA-listed panels is the standard path to policy restoration.

  • Aluminum branch wiring from 1965-1973 is present in Zephyrhills North's older homes near Crystal Springs Road β€” AlumiConn or COPALUM crimp retrofits at every device are required for CO/ALR compliance before insurer and inspector sign-off.

  • Withlacoochee basin sandy-loam soil in Zephyrhills North affects grounding electrode resistance β€” supplemental rods or Ufer bonding may be required on deeper parcels to meet NEC 250.56 compliance after panel replacement.

  • Generator interlock kit installations are common in Zephyrhills North given WREC rural restoration times during Pasco County storm events β€” NEC 702 interlock installations on existing 200A services are the preferred code-compliant solution.

  • Whole-house Type 2 surge protection is high-priority in Zephyrhills North given Pasco County's I-4 corridor lightning exposure β€” HVAC variable-speed inverter drives and EV charger control boards in new Pasco County construction are vulnerable without SPD protection.

Zephyrhills North Electrical Tip

Power outages from storms are common in Florida. A transfer switch lets you safely connect a generator without backfeeding the grid.

Do electricians need a license in Florida?
Yes. Florida requires electrical contractors to hold a valid EC (Electrical Contractor) license through the DBPR. HALOFIX verifies every electrician's credentials.

Does my Zephyrhills North home need a panel upgrade?
If your home was built before 1990 or has a 100-amp panel, an upgrade to 200 amps is recommended. Modern Florida homes with EV chargers, pool pumps, and high-efficiency HVAC systems need 200+ amps.
